Web9 de mar. de 2024 · Prerequisite : Heap sort using min heap. Algorithm : Build a min heap from the input data. At this point, the smallest item is stored at the root of the heap. … WebStep 1: Construct Max Heap from Given Array i.e. {10, 30, 5, 63, 22, 12, 56, 33} Initially, we must construct the max heap from the given array of elements. Now the given array will be changed and it is max-heap. Now the array looks like this: 63 56 33 12 30 22 10 5 Step 2: Delete the root node (63) & perform heapify operation.
Chi tiết bài học Giới thiệu về Heap, max heap - Vimentor
Web13 de oct. de 2024 · 1. Giới thiệu. Heap sort là kỹ thuật sắp xếp dựa trên so sánh dựa trên cấu trúc dữ liệu Binary Heap. Nó tương tự như sắp xếp lựa chọn, nơi đầu tiên chúng ta tìm phần tử lớn nhất và đặt phần tử lớn nhất ở cuối.Chúng ta lặp lại quá trình tương tự cho các phần tử còn lại. WebHeap sort processes the elements by creating the min-heap or max-heap using the elements of the given array. Min-heap or max-heap represents the ordering of array in … home venture investments
Heap Sort in C - Sanfoundry
WebNormally you use a max-heap to sort in ascending order, because its easier. Using a max-heap, you 'float' the max to the front, and build the sorted list from the back. If you want … Web8 de feb. de 2024 · A max-heap is a complete binary tree in which the value in each internal node is greater than or equal to the values in the children of that node. Mapping the elements of a heap into an array is … Web3 de mar. de 2024 · The way max_heap is used is an other issue. First, sort_heap throws away a useful property of Heap Sort: it can be done in-place. That is done by extracting an item from the heap, which "shrinks" the heap by one place, then the extracted item goes into the space that was emptied at the end of the heap. hissing chameleon